CAUTION:
The SCEP plug-in is required when you use the Windows Server as the CA. In
■
this case, when configuring the PKI domain, you need to use the certificate
request from ra command to specify that the entity requests a certificate
from an RA.
The SCEP plug-in is not required when RSA Keon is used. In this case, when
■
configuring a PKI domain, you need to use the certificate request from ca
command to specify that the entity requests a certificate from a CA.
